WHAT DUOTRIC IS USED FOR
Duotric is used for
•
Treatment of ulcer in upper part
of the intestine (duodenal ulcer).
•
Prevention
of
duodenal
ulcer
and its recurrence.
•
Treatment
of
acid
reflux
in
which the acidic content of the
stomach flows back up into your
food pipe.
•
Treatment of high gastric acid
production
conditions
such
as
Zollinger-Ellison Syndrome.
HOW DUOTRIC WORKS
Duotric contain cimetine. Cimetidine
belongs
to
a
group
of
medicine
called H2-receptor antagonist which
act
to
suppress
the
secretion
of
gastric acid.
BEFORE YOU USE DUOTRIC
-
_When you must not use it _
Do
not
take
Duotric
if
you
are
allergic to cimetidine or any of the
ingredients in this medicine.
_ _
-
_Before you start use it _
Tell your doctor if:
•
You
have
history
of
stomach,
small intestine or food pipe ulcer.
•
You
are
pregnant
or
breastfeeding
as
cimetidine
is
secreted in human milk.
•
You have kidney or liver disease
•
You
have
gradual
decrease
in
brain function
•
You have stomach cancer
-
_Taking other medicines _
Tell your doctor if you are taking
•
Warfarin-type
anticoagulant
(used to treat blood clots)
•
Phenytoin
(used
to
treat
seizures).
•
Propranolol, nifedipine (used to
treat high blood pressure).
•
Chlordiazepoxide,
diazepam
(used to treat anxiety and alcohol
withdrawal).
•
Certain tricyclic antidepressants.
•
Lidocaine (used to reduce pain or
discomfort
during
medical
procedures).
•
Theophylline (used to treat lung
disease).
•
Metronidazole (antibiotic).
•
Any other medicines, including
any
that
you
buy
without
a
prescription
from
a
pharmacy,
supermarket or health food shop.

PHARMACODYNAMICS:
‘Duotric’ is a reversible competitive antagonist of the action of
histamine that are extended on H
2
receptors. It markedly reduces
the volume and concentration of gastric acid secreted in the fasting
state and after stimulation by food, histamine, pentagastrin,
insulin, 2 deoxyglucose, bethanecol and caffeine. By suppressing the
secretion of gastric acid it creates a local environment that
favours the spontaneous healing of the ulcer. It also make life more
comfortable for the duodenal ulcer patient by relieving him/her
of the nocturnal and sleep-disturbing pains that otherwise occur when
hydrochloric acid secreted in response to a lack of food in
the stomach, passes into the ulcerated duodenum. It is certainly a
more effective curative agent than carbonoxolone and would
become a most useful drug for the treatment of peptic ulcer.
Controlled and uncontrolled studies in hospitalised and outpatients
reveal that when cimetidine was given in a dosage of 0.82g
daily for six weeks, 70-90% of patients with duodenal ulcer and
70-100% of patients with gastric ulcer experienced healing: in
comparison, beneficial effects were observed in 30-70% of the
ambulatory control patients and in almost 80% of the hospitalised
control patients with duodenal and gastric ulcer. In most instances,
these results were confirmed by direct endoscopic
visualisation.
